the Levi’s® brand unveils its most powerful advertising campaign for women to date, ‘Believe’. The campaign supports the launch of Levi’s® Curve ID, a new line of custom fit jeans for women of all sizes, based on the shape of a woman’s true curves.
Profiling three female artists, whose body types represent the three shapes offered in the new denim collection and who collectively personify the stylish and unstoppable spirit of the Levi’s® woman, the campaign captures a uniquely feminine vision and celebrates Levi’s® and its unquestionable denim authority.
The company conducted a global fit study to assess women’s fit frustrations. The study found that a massive 87 percent of women wanted better fitting jeans than the ones they own. This revelation led to the Levi’s® brand’s quest to create a collection of jeans that women could finally ‘believe’ in. The result is Levi’s® Curve ID and the introduction of three custom fits, Slight, Demi and Bold Curve – a collection created for real, confident women, who believe in their own strength & femininity and who dare to be themselves.
The Levi’s® brand appointed the legendary photographer, Peter Lindbergh, to capture the essence of ‘Believe’. Known for his striking photography of women, he was the ideal choice for this project. Having received worldwide accolades for his work including ‘Highest Achievement Award for Fashion Photography’ and ‘Best International Fashion Photographer’, Lindbergh captures the individuality of the featured artists; Lykke Li, Pixie from Violet and Miss Nine, highlighting their aura, character and personalities. The creative team behind the campaign connect the beliefs of each musician with Levi’s® Curve ID through individual quotes alongside each arresting image.

The strongest message is seen when the three artists come together in one powerful image and communicate in one voice, “We believe in shape not size” – a statement that delivers the entire essence of Levi’s® Curve ID, a fit system that has been created based on the individual shape and proportions of a woman’s body, not just her waist size.
Shot in Los Angeles, California, each location for the campaign was selected by the individual artists, a place with which they held an emotional connection. We see Lykke Li in ‘Slight Curve’ at Venice Beach, Pixie from Violet in ‘Demi Curve’ at Figueroa Terrace and Miss Nine in ‘Bold Curve’ outside the Avalon Club on Sunset Strip, a club where she performed as she rose towards her current international DJ status.
The campaign consists of a series of print and outdoor ads, retail window set-ups, in-store point-of-sale materials and consumer promotions. A Levi’s® Curve ID micro site features a digital fitting room where women can discover their own Levi’s® Curve ID through an interactive quiz and measurement process.
